Troubleshooting My Career Issues in NBA 2K24
If you’re struggling with NBA 2K24 My Career mode, don’t fret! Here are several troubleshooting steps you can follow to resolve your issues.
1. Restart Your Console or PC
Sometimes, a simple restart can resolve many technical issues. Whether you’re on a console or PC, rebooting your system can clear temporary files that may be causing issues.
2. Check for Updates
Regularly updating your game can help address bugs and improve overall performance. Make sure that you have the latest patches installed. You can check for updates through the following:
- Consoles: Navigate to the game in your library and select ‘Check for Updates’.
- PC: If you’re using a platform like Steam, open your game library and look for available updates.
3. Test Your Internet Connection
A stable Internet connection is crucial for online modes like My Career. Ensure you have a reliable connection by running a speed test and following these steps:
- Reset your modem or router if you’re experiencing connectivity issues.
- Use a wired connection instead of Wi-Fi if possible to reduce lag.
4. Clear Cache Data
Clearing cache data can resolve many game-related issues. Here’s how:
For Consoles:
- Turn off your console completely.
- Unplug it from the power source for 2-3 minutes.
- Plug it back in and power it on.
For PC:
- Navigate to the system settings.
- Find the storage settings and delete cache images or data related to NBA 2K24.
5. Reinstall the Game
If problems persist, consider reinstalling the game. Uninstalling and reinstalling NBA 2K24 can resolve issues caused by corrupted files. Keep in mind that you may need to back up your save data.

How can I fix My Career progress not saving?
If your My Career progress is not saving, first ensure that your console or PC has sufficient storage space available. Low disk space can prevent games from saving progress correctly. Check your system’s storage and free up space if necessary. You can delete old saves or uninstall applications you no longer use to create room for NBA 2K24.
Another consideration is to check your account settings. Ensure that your game is linked to the right account and that there are no issues with your online services. Sometimes, a failed connection to 2K’s servers can result in unsaved progress. If you suspect server issues, visit NBA 2K’s official social media channels for updates and major server outages that could be affecting gameplay.
Why does NBA 2K24 crash when I enter My Career mode?
Experiencing crashes when entering My Career mode can be frustrating. The first troubleshooting step is to make sure your game and system are fully updated. Outdated software, including drivers and the game itself, can lead to crashes due to compatibility issues. Check for any graphics card driver updates and ensure NBA 2K24 is updated to the latest version.
If the crashing continues, consider lowering the game’s graphics settings. High settings might overload your hardware, leading to crashes. Experiment with reducing resolution, texture quality, and other graphical elements to find a stable setting. Additionally, running the game in compatibility mode may help if you’re using a PC, as it can mimic an environment suited for older software conditions.

Why are my VC purchases not appearing in My Career mode?
If your VC purchases are not appearing in NBA 2K24’s My Career mode, start by checking your transaction history. Sometimes, purchases may take a few moments to process, or they could fail entirely without a clear notification. Make sure that the transaction was completed by reviewing your account statement through your platform or payment service.
If you confirm the purchase was successful and still don’t see the VC, try restarting the game. A simple reboot can refresh the in-game economy and reflect any recent purchases. If the issue persists, you can reach out to 2K Support for assistance. Make sure to provide evidence of the transaction, such as receipts, to help them resolve the issue faster.
